    Re: Female laying egg/egg's right now!! Question?

    Hi,

    Yeah I have to agree aspirating them is probably the best way forward if she can't get them out.

    I would try and get the cage really humid at the moment - it probably won't help but I don't think it could hurt either.

    With the meds and the body condition you described eggs are the last things she needs to be producing and may not make it anyway.

    I don't think there is anything I'd recommend you do before talking to a vet.

    If you aspirate the one at her vent and she passes that there is no garuantee she could pass the second any easier.

    Re: Female laying egg/egg's right now!! Question?

    Quote Originally Posted by Homegrownscales View Post
    Honestly, it sounds like you havent had her for a while, and it sounds like she was in terrible shape. As soon as she ovulated and had become gravid I would have taken her to the vet and had them aspirate the eggs. That is a massive amount of stress for a female that isnt up to par. Her health is 100% number 1. The condition she was/is still in puts her at even bigger risk.

    Its important she has good humidity, and privacy. If she is laying them right now she may be ok. But she should lay them relativly in a short span of time. She shouldnt lay one or two and then not lay any more. She should lay them all in one session. She should be coiled up on the hotspot with her tail in the middle of her coil. I would worry if she lays one or a couple and then no more and you can see she still has more to lay. Or if she is visibly straining, or writhing.

    From the sounds of the condition she was in I wouldnt have let her get this far. If she hasnt laid soon I would call the vet and get her in immediatly.
